Runbook: the Wordlattice crossword generator runs nightly, producing grids for the Penhollow puzzle feed. If generation stalls, check the dictionary shard loader first; a corrupt shard blocks all themes. Restarting the worker clears transient lock errors. Grid difficulty scoring is deterministic, so reruns are safe. Before restarting, confirm the worker will come up with the following configuration values.

settings of fahag-haduf:
[ulaox]
port = 8443
region = south-2
host = ulaox.lumiccorp.internal
timeout_ms = 500
retries = 8

Ticket raised for the Orenfall Expo pop-up office, Hall 6, booth row D. Requirements: two lockable cabinets delivered by Tuesday evening, power strips tested and tagged, and signage mounted before doors open Wednesday. The venue has issued us a secure storage cupboard behind the booth for demo units overnight. Venue security requires all our staff to use the access code below.

door code, tajof-kageg: bdg-QVDCE-3

The Morrowpane static-analysis baseline file lives at the repo root and lists all findings we have accepted as pre-existing debt. New code must not add entries; CI fails if the baseline grows. If you fix an old finding, delete its line in the same commit so the file shrinks over time. Never regenerate the whole baseline without sign-off from the Quillon platform leads, since that can mask real regressions. When refreshing, always note which build produced it, shown below.

session token of kahag-bawip = htk6_729d08

When the descriptor count on a Brightmoor node climbs steadily without a matching rise in connections, suspect a leak rather than load. First, snapshot the open-descriptor table twice, ten minutes apart, and diff by type; sockets stuck in CLOSE_WAIT point to the upstream client library, while anonymous pipes point to the archiver subprocess. Record both snapshots before any restart, as the evidence is lost otherwise. The full diagnostic procedure, including capture commands and retention rules, is maintained here.

wiki page, baguf-kahap: https://confluence.tolvaqsys.internal/browse/display/projects/8d5f528f